Your car engine is an intricate and complex piece of machinery, but one simple fact about your engine is that it needs fresh oil to run efficiently.
Neglecting to change your oil at recommended intervals can lead to the deterioration of your engine, and eventual seizure or even shutdown.
Once that happens you are looking at some potentially terrifying expenses for engine repair or replacement.
It is much easier to stay ahead of the game with preventative measures like routine oil changes.

Oil changes are recommended every 5000 km or so, depending on the make and model of your vehicle as well as your daily driving conditions. Check your owner’s manual to be sure.
There are many good reasons not to miss your regularly scheduled oil changes.
Here are a few of the most important ones:
Clean oil is the key ingredient to a highly performing engine. Clean oil improves performance by:
Fresh oil protects the engine form damage to all its many moving parts. Oil provides the lubrication necessary to prevent metal components from grinding against each other that can seriously damage the engine.
Clean oil also helps condensation from gathering in the engine, which could lead to corrosion.
Oil that remains in the engine past its due date means it is not providing adequate protection against friction.
The more friction, the more potential damage to your engine.
The older oil gets, the less efficient it becomes in running and protecting the engine. As time goes on, oil loses its viscosity and begins to accumulate with sludge and debris.
If the sludge build-up goes too far, it may result in engine seizure.
As oil quality begins to deteriorate, your engine has to work harder to compensate. The oil in your engine also gradually burns away over time. If your oil reaches dangerously low levels, engine problems are sure to follow.
Over time, contaminants, impurities, and even shards of metal begin to accumulate in oil. Obviously, shards of metal in your oil is not good for the engine.
Regular oil changes make sure contaminants are flushed out.
Oil leaks are another issue that may occur if the oil goes long enough unchanged and unchecked. If your oil level is low, it could be an indication of a leak.
Routine oil changes ensure these types of problems are taken care before they start.
Clean oil, means a more efficiently running engine, means reduced fuel consumption.
Investing in consistent oil changes usually means saving money in other areas.
